Cotto is definitely great and GGG has time to prove if he will be a great.
Cotto is a 4 division champ - fact, though what title did he have at 154? Nobody will remember even who he beat, as it was a bum. Middleweight, Cotto beat Martinez, and most experts do not rate that as high as the fans do.
What I'm getting at, is that most ppl will be remembered by which big fights they were in and WHO they beat.......and its a proven fact that people normally remember the big fights and the other great fighters that a fighter beat.
One fact with Cotto is that whenever he has really stepped up and faced A+ opposition (in their prime), he was KO'd or outpointed. This doesn't mean Cotto isn't a great, his accomplishments at 140-147 for me will be remembered as he was very exciting at the A- level, but not A+.
A- : Trout Loss (Points)
A - : Mosley win
A- : Clottey win (controversial decision)
A+ : Margarito Loss (KO'd)
A+ : Pacquia Loss (KO'd)
A+ : Floyd Mayweather Loss (Points)
